About

Darwin is the first in the series of multiple AI Engineers with the capability to comprehend complex human commands, dissect them into actionable steps, conduct research, and generate code to accomplish the specified task all powered by LLMs.

The idea behind Darwin is to create an AI SWE Intern to assist in basic tasks. Whether you require assistance in creating a new feature, resolving a bug, or building an entire project from the ground up, Darwin is ready to support you every step of the way.

Note

Darwin is built by taking inspiration from Devin and Devika. Starting as an alternative to a Software Engineering Intern, we aim to eventually reach the competency of an SDE/ML/AI Engineer.

Getting Started

Docker

Darwin comes wrapped in a docker container with an image you can pull from the dockerhub using

sudo docker pull shankerabhigyan/darwin:latest
sudo docker pull shankerabhigyan/ui:latest

Or build and run the container yourself using

sudo docker build --no-cache -f Dockerfile.darwin -t darwin .
sudo docker build -f Dockerfile.ui -t ui .

After you have configured your .env file, referring to the steps below, you can spin up these containers using

sudo docker run --env-file .env -v ./data:/app/data -p 8080:80 darwin
sudo docker run -p 3000:3000  ui

Your app should now be live on localhost:3000

Requirements

Version's requirements
  - Python >= 3.9 and < 3.12
  - NodeJs >= 18

Installation

To install npm

For Mac

# installs NVM (Node Version Manager)
curl -o- https://raw.githubusercontent.com/nvm-sh/nvm/v0.39.7/install.sh | bash
# download and install Node.js
nvm install 20
# verifies the right Node.js version is in the environment
node -v # should print `v20.12.2`
# verifies the right NPM version is in the environment
npm -v # should print `10.5.0`

For Windows

# download and install Node.js
choco install nodejs-lts --version="20.12.2"
# verifies the right Node.js version is in the environment
node -v # should print `v20.12.2`
# verifies the right NPM version is in the environment
npm -v # should print `10.5.0`

To install Darwin, follow these steps:

  1. Clone the Darwin repository:
git clone https://github.com/Cognation/darwin.git
  1. Navigate to the project directory:
cd darwin
  1. Create a virtual environment/conda environment and install the required dependencies (you can use any virtual environment manager):
conda create -n darwin python=3.11
conda activate darwin
  1. Install the dependencies Installing python packages:
pip install -r requirements.txt
  1. Setup the frontend
cd ui
npm install

How to use

Now you just need to add your OpenAI key to a .env file, you can use this command:

echo "OPENAI_API_KEY='<your_OpenAI_key>' " > .env
export OPENAI_API_KEY=<your_OpenAI_key>

All your data is stored on your machine, initialise your database using:

mkdir ./data && touch ./data/data.db && echo '{}' > ./data/data.db

This version comes with changes that would require you to delete any previous data.db file you created.

Spinning up Darwin

You can start using Darwin with these two lines of command

Starting the server

python3 server.py

Initialising the UI

cd ui
npm start
